The short version

Polonia is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$119,250. Population has held roughly steady since 2019. Median home value is $242,500. Households here earn about 88% more than the Wisconsin median.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Polonia, Wisconsin?

Polonia, Wisconsin has about 565 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in Polonia, Wisconsin?

The typical household in Polonia, Wisconsin earns about $119,250 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Polonia, Wisconsin expensive?

In Polonia, Wisconsin, the median home is worth about $242,500, and the typical rent is about $692 a month.

How educated are people in Polonia, Wisconsin?

About 35.7% of adults age 25 and over in Polonia, Wisconsin h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Polonia, Wisconsin?

About 7.1% of people in Polonia, Wisconsin live below the federal poverty line.
